INDIANAPOLIS — Court documents reveal new details about a shooting on the west side of Indianapolis that left a man critically injured and the alleged suspect arrested.

Police responded to a report of a person shot in the 2900 block of Campanile Drive , near West Washington Street and Tibbs Avenue, around 8:30 p.m. Nov. 27.

According to court documents, police arrived on scene to find a man that had been shot in the chest, arms, legs and hip. Police said he was taken to the hospital in critical condition.

IMPD said two men were shooting at one another in a parking lot in what police characterized as "family violence."

The other person involved in the incident was quickly identified after the shooting by witnesses on scene, police said.
